Wilbertoord is a reclamation village in the municipality of Land van Cuijk. On January 1, 2021, Wilbertoord had 1,085 inhabitants. Wilbertoord has an area of 10.07 km². In 1837, there was no more than a small settlement in the Peel at the site of present-day Wilbertoord, where only six houses stood. Between 1888 and 1908, an area of 580 ha was cultivated by the Princepeel company. The director of this company was Dominicus van Ophoven. The Dominicushoeve still reminds us of him.
